552 Commits

Author SHA1 Message Date
piro
6af11a07ca 3.7a4pre対応準備:.tabbrowser-tabs, .tabbrowser-strip, toolbarにも属性を設定するように
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6403 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-23 16:12:49 +00:00
piro
6c05a625c1 3.7a4pre対応準備:tabbrowser.mStrip => tabbrowser.tabContainer.parentNode
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6373 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-23 13:33:00 +00:00
piro
3bb4d97fc7 実験用コード削除
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6339 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-04 02:50:28 +00:00
piro
8e9a74581d getTabByIdの最適化を再導入
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6338 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-04 02:43:12 +00:00
piro
85184ff0de getTabIdの仕様を元に戻した
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6336 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-03 23:40:57 +00:00
piro
992a34dc99 DOM3 XPathの利用を減らした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6335 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-03 15:38:35 +00:00
piro
c18e0c611c IDによるタブの取得のみ高速化
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6334 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-03 14:46:24 +00:00
piro
cc0536386f broken statement
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6333 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-03 14:10:46 +00:00
piro
bc5091bd49 高速化実験
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6332 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-03 13:30:49 +00:00
piro
71bab7ba35 Firefox 3.6以前で初期化に失敗するようになっていた
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6327 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-02 14:41:15 +00:00
piro
e94b5427c9 Tab Kitがある時にスプリッタが二重に表示されてしまう問題に対処
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6326 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-02 14:40:12 +00:00
piro
01f2263321 3.7a2preで初期化に失敗するようになっていたのを修正
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6325 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-03-01 12:02:37 +00:00
piro
f56e18ff23 タブバーを右に置いている時、起動時に一瞬だけ左にタブバーが見えていたのをごまかすよう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6252 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-02-03 13:43:39 +00:00
piro
df59632817 twistyのスタイル指定がautoの時は、タブのスタイル切り替えと同時にtwistyのスタイルも更新するように
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6247 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-02-03 08:09:07 +00:00
piro
e7e2972245 twistyのスタイルとして「OS X」追加、sidebarスタイルではこれを標準に
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6191 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-02-02 06:02:08 +00:00
piro
590bebd454 折りたたまれたタブの数を示す括弧を別の要素として定義するよう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6174 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-02-01 04:06:09 +00:00
piro
c60b34dd74 restoringWindow => restoringTree
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6170 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-01-29 07:54:17 +00:00
piro
ff20e1dc30 Firefox 3.6以降で前回終了時のタブの開閉状態が失われる問題を修正
http://piro.sakura.ne.jp/cgi-bin/bbs.cgi?2604
http://piro.sakura.ne.jp/latest/blosxom/mozilla/extension/treestyletab/2009-09-29_debug.htm

git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6166 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-01-28 16:33:00 +00:00
piro
a0ecb16062 ツリー全体を復元する機能はundoCloseTab()を使った時だけに限定するよう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@6087 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-01-14 08:50:10 +00:00
piro
e521e9e94c Firefox 3.5 specific
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5833 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-01-06 15:09:12 +00:00
piro
473cf7f005 "this.replaceTabWithWindow(" の前にreturnがあっても動くように
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5831 599a83e7-65a4-db11-8015-0010dcdd6dc2
2010-01-06 15:08:38 +00:00
piro
21480636b5 複数タブの同時復元時に、確認を求められるよう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5678 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-27 04:56:16 +00:00
piro
7b42400dbd event was wrongly canceled
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5663 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-26 05:54:55 +00:00
piro
45b1e6473c 複数のタブが閉じられようとしている時、条件によっては操作をキャンセルできるよう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5650 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-26 04:57:57 +00:00
piro
e18a267860 * ツリーを閉じる前後に TreeStyleTabSubtreeClosing / TreeStyleTabSubtreeClosed イベントを発行するようにした
* newAPI: splitTabsToSubtrees()

git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5649 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-26 04:49:58 +00:00
piro
ebdea3391b キャンセルできないイベント
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5645 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-26 03:55:02 +00:00
piro
52b959c954 一気に復元するタブの数が多い時は、復元する前に確認するように
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5644 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-26 03:34:13 +00:00
piro
6670c55dc2 Multiple Tab Handlerによってまとめて閉じられたタブに対しても、ツリー単位での復元を有効に
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5643 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-26 03:26:40 +00:00
piro
ed4cd563b3 forgot to parseInt()
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5640 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 21:10:25 +00:00
piro
d5b7c30001 同時に閉じられたタブすべてを一度に復元できる時だけまとめて復元する隠し設定 extensions.treestyletab.undoCloseTabSubtree.onlyFullSet
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5639 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 21:09:52 +00:00
piro
78040f608a 閉じたタブを開き直す時、同時に閉じられた他のタブもまとめて復元するよう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5637 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 20:48:14 +00:00
piro
9584eaa0a7 ツリー単位でタブを閉じた時、その一度に閉じられたタブに共通のIDを付与するよう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5635 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 20:06:49 +00:00
piro
2dc3ac9c06 for backward compatibility, define functions with old names
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5620 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 11:36:22 +00:00
piro
06817a622b SubTree => Subtree (設定名)
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5618 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 11:27:23 +00:00
piro
518f29034a SubTree => Subtree (ID、メソッド名)
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5617 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 11:19:50 +00:00
piro
92d2009903 タブが二重に初期化されないよう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5616 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 10:09:16 +00:00
piro
b6bd8ed487 タブバーの位置が変更される前後で常にイベントを発行するよう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5615 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 09:49:47 +00:00
piro
11f04a3505 TabOpenイベントが発行される前にタブが移動された場合でもツリー構造が壊れないよう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5614 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 09:15:25 +00:00
piro
0aae88d7c6 name to functions
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5612 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-25 08:34:52 +00:00
piro
7c6cf341f0 未定義の変数
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5610 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-24 16:14:02 +00:00
piro
4fa2ea39d9 cosmetic
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5608 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-24 15:13:46 +00:00
piro
12769ba4d4 タブバーを移動する度にsplitterを再生成するよう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5607 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-24 15:13:04 +00:00
piro
85efda0a85 cosmetic
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5604 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-24 08:19:52 +00:00
piro
e81324719b 現在のタブを閉じた時に、予想だにしない位置のタブにフォーカスが飛んでしまうことがあったのを修正
http://piro.sakura.ne.jp/cgi-bin/bbs.cgi?2577
(親タブを閉じた後に子タブが親の階層に組み込まれた時、内部的なタブの並び順が実際の並び順と異なる状態になってしまうことがあったのを修正)

git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5590 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-22 08:05:16 +00:00
piro
c8cf5b26c2 他の場面でも描画の一時停止を行うようにしてみた
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5576 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-21 05:45:07 +00:00
piro
551572acd3 ツリー全体を閉じる時も中間のアニメーションを表示しないように。
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5575 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-21 05:33:32 +00:00
piro
d39662c09b 親タブを閉じて最初の子タブが新しい親に昇格する時、最初の子タブのサブツリーが折り畳まれていた時は常に展開するようにした
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5574 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-21 04:54:08 +00:00
piro
4cd9ab20af Tab Mix Plusの仕様変更に追従
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5571 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-21 03:24:41 +00:00
piro
259f5ae309 複数のツリーの同時生成を前提としたコードに修正
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5566 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-20 18:46:51 +00:00
piro
9b7494fad2 最後のツリーの時だけウィンドウを閉じるように修正(regression)
git-svn-id: http://www.cozmixng.org/repos/piro/treestyletab/trunk@5565 599a83e7-65a4-db11-8015-0010dcdd6dc2
2009-12-20 18:09:52 +00:00